Abstract
Implementations claimed and described herein provide systems and methods for the efficient rebuilding of a failed storage device through sequential resilvering. In one implementation, blocks for resilvering are discovered. The blocks correspond to input/output requests not successfully completed for a failed storage device. A coarse grained sorting of the blocks is performed based on a block location of each of the blocks on the failed storage device. The block locations of the blocks are stored in memory according to the coarse grained sorting. A fine grained sorting of the blocks is performed based on the coarse grained sorting of the blocks. The blocks are sequentially resilvered based on the fine grained sorting.
